Job Description

Role Description

The Spooler Operator is responsible for transferring wire from bobbins onto the correct bobbins for production.

Duties & Responsibilities

  • Sort and organize partial bobbins returned from machines, combining partial bobbins into full bobbins.
  • Load wire bobbins into let-off stands using a mechanical hoist as staged by the Wire Clerk.
  • Load empty bobbin in the spooler take-up.
  • Thread wire through guides and tension rollers and fasten to bobbin in take-up.
  • Weld leading end of new supply to trailing end of wound wire when required.
  • Engage spooler and observe operation to ensure proper winding and prevent tangles.
  • Make adjustments as required to ensure proper tension and uniformity of winding.
  • Remove full bobbins from take-up and stage in trays or proper storage area and attach proper tags.
  • Record all production and maintain a running total of wire spooled for special orders.
  • Maintain a clean and safe work area by disposing of all scrap and debris in proper containers.
  • Perform all job duties in accordance with work instructions and quality standards.
  • Responsible for his/her own safety and the safety of those around the machine.
  • Regular attendance, punctuality and the ability to work scheduled shifts including overtime when necessary.
  • Responsible for removing scrap wire from bobbins to return to wire mill and to complete daily duties.

Qualifications

Required Qualifications

  • Willingness and ability to learn how to operate precision measuring instruments, including micrometers.
  • Ability to stand and walk on concrete floors for up to 12-hour shifts
  • Spooling Operators will be required to use JDE TranCollector scan guns to issue and return material from a work order.  Scan guns will also be used to record production and print production tags.
  • Spooling Operators must possess math skills and mechanical aptitude. 
  • Spooling Operators must have the ability to use and read tape measure, feeler gauge, and basic hand tools.
  • The position requires the ability to lift, carry, push, and pull up to 35 lbs on a regular basis.
  • Candidates must be able to safely handle materials and equipment as needed, following proper lifting techniques and workplace safety guidelines. Occasional bending, reaching, and standing for extended periods may also be required

Preferred Qualifications

High school diploma or GED equivalent or 1-3 years manufacturing experience

Materials and Equipment Directly Used

  • Respooling machine, wire cutters, welder, micrometer, wrenches, mechanical hoist.
  • Personal protective equipment, including safety glasses, hearing protection, gloves, and steel-toed safety shoes
